Understanding Feng Shui: The Art of Space Harmony
Feng Shui, an ancient Chinese practice, emphasizes the importance of spatial arrangement and its influence on energy flow, or “Chi.” In Western societies, many individuals seek Feng Shui solutions to create balance and tranquility in their homes. This approach not only enhances the aesthetic appeal of a space but also addresses deeper psychological needs for comfort and serenity. By understanding the principles of Feng Shui, you can effectively tackle cluttered areas, allowing for improved functionality and a more inviting atmosphere.

Decluttering: A Feng Shui Essential
Decluttering is a fundamental aspect of Feng Shui. It involves not just removing unnecessary items but also understanding their emotional significance. Start by sorting through belongings, asking yourself if each item brings joy or serves a purpose. This practice, known as the Marie Kondo method, aligns perfectly with Feng Shui principles. By releasing items that no longer serve you, you create space for positive energy to flow freely. Consider donating or recycling items to further enhance your connection with the community while lightening your personal load.
Rearranging Furniture: Creating Flow
Once you’ve decluttered, the next step is to rearrange your furniture to facilitate better energy flow. In Feng Shui, the arrangement of furniture can significantly impact the dynamics of a room. Aim for a layout that promotes openness and encourages movement. For example, placing a sofa against a wall can create a sense of security, while leaving pathways clear allows energy to circulate freely. Additionally, consider the placement of mirrors; they can reflect positive energy and expand the feeling of space, making even the smallest rooms feel larger and more inviting.
Incorporating Nature: Bringing the Outside In
Integrating elements of nature is another effective Feng Shui solution. Plants not only purify the air but also introduce vibrant energy into your space. Choose low-maintenance plants like succulents or snake plants, which thrive in various conditions and require minimal care. Additionally, natural light plays a vital role in enhancing the energy of a room. Open curtains and blinds during the day to allow sunlight to flood in, creating a warm and inviting atmosphere. The combination of greenery and light can dramatically transform cluttered areas into peaceful retreats.
Color and Decor: Enhancing Energy Vibes
The colors and decor you choose also influence the energy of your space. In Feng Shui, colors are associated with specific elements and emotions. For instance, calming blues and greens promote tranquility, while vibrant reds and yellows can energize a room. Select colors that resonate with your personal style and the atmosphere you wish to create. Additionally, incorporate meaningful decor items, such as artwork or family photos, to personalize your space. These elements not only enhance aesthetic appeal but also foster a sense of belonging and comfort.
